DESCRIPTION
Located on a residential road in the sought after Addiscombe Woodside area of Croydon, this attractive 3 bedroom mid-terrace house offers generous living space, potential to extend (STPP), and superb connectivity into London.

The property welcomes you via an enclosed porch, leading into a bright and spacious lounge. To the rear, there is a dining room with a semi-open plan kitchen, creating a sociable family space with access onto a garden. The outdoor space provides plenty of room for gatherings or future extension possibilities.

Upstairs, there are 2 large double bedrooms, both with inbuilt storage, along with a third bedroom that would make an ideal nursery, home office, or guest room. A family bathroom completes the first floor accommodation.

The home is presented in good decorative order throughout, offering buyers the opportunity to move straight in while still providing scope to modernise and add their own personal touch. There is excellent potential for both a loft conversion and a ground floor rear extension (subject to the usual planning consents), making this an exciting long-term prospect.

Perfectly positioned between East Croydon station and Norwood Junction station, the property provides excellent transport links into Central London and beyond. Local amenities are close at hand, including the vibrant shops and cafés along Addiscombe High Street, with the popular Martils Café just around the corner - perfect for a weekend breakfast or coffee.
